Yaoshui River is located in Huangyuan county in the east of Qinghai province.It is a first-grade tributary of Huangshui River,a tributary of the Yellow River.The region is the demarcation point between the qinghai-tibet plateau and the loess plateau,between the agricultural and pastoral areas,between the central plains and the outlying minority areas,and between Tibetan culture and han culture.Under the influence of special natural environment,historical background,religious culture and other factors,many traditional settlements and residential buildings with local traditional color and regional culture have been produced and retained in the Yaoshui River basin.Beautiful rural development policy implementation in Qinghai province in recent years,making potions river basin in rural construction has developed rapidly,but the vast majority of villages in the process of renewal development,lack of theoretical guidance and in-depth research,and ignore the regional cultural heritage,traditional villages and buildings are destroyed,new buildings lack of local characteristics at the same time,great changes have taken place in the traditional style.Therefore,it is of vital importance to study the traditional settlements and dwellings in the Yaoshui river basin,so as to achieve organic renewal,good protection and inherit the regional features of the traditional settlements in the Yaoshui river basin in the context of the environment.This paper takes the traditional settlements and dwellings in the Yaoshui river basin of Qinghai province as the main body of research and the national traditional village of Tuergan village in the basin as the research object.Based on the field research of traditional settlements in the Yaoshui river basin,this paper makes an in-depth analysis and research on traditional settlements by using settlement geography theory,human settlements environment theory,sustainable development theory and other relevant theories.Based on the factors influencing the formation of traditional settlements and dwellings in the Yaoshui river basin,this paper studied the distribution and classification characteristics of traditional settlements and the formation and evolution of traditional Yaoshui river basin at a macro level.Then,through comparative analysis of field research,a typical case--Tuergan village was selected for in-depth study.At the middle level,the site selection,evolution,spatialcomposition and spatial distribution of the Tuergan settlement were studied.On the micro level,the paper discusses the courtyard space,architectural form,building materials and construction technology of the traditional Zhuangkuo folk houses in Tuergan village,and hopes to make a detailed analysis of the regional characteristics and development evolution of the traditional settlements and folk houses in the Yaoshui river basin.On this basis,the paper summarizes the construction strategy and value embodiment of Tuergan settlement,and proposes specific protection and renewal strategies and measures for the current problems of Tuergan village.The significance of this study is firstly reflected in the theory.The study on the traditional settlements and dwellings in the Yaoshui river basin can be a beneficial supplement to the traditional settlements in Hehuang area.Secondly,it is reflected in practice.On the basis of summarizing the characteristics of traditional settlements and dwellings in typical cases of the Yaoshui river basin,this paper puts forward the strategies and measures for the protection and renewal of traditional settlements and dwellings,so as to provide scientific guidance and strategies for the protection and renewal of traditional settlements and dwellings in the Yaoshui river basin.
